What does a signal light requiring service mean?

The Service Needed Warning Light reminds you when it's time to service your vehicle, usually an oil and filter change.

In an effort to help drivers, automakers are using a mandatory lighting service on car dashboards. The computer calculates how many miles you have driven and will remind you at regular intervals to service the engine. Careful maintenance of your car's engine will keep it running for a long time.

The Service Needed Indicator is primarily used to remind drivers that it is time to change the oil and filter, but can be used for other fluids or components as well. Previously, this light was similar to the check engine light and could indicate that the system had detected a malfunction. Now this light is mainly used to remind the driver to change fluids, while the check engine light indicates that a malfunction has been detected.

What does the maintenance warning light mean?

As mentioned earlier, the Service Needed Indicator is mainly used to remind drivers to change the oil and filter. When the light comes on, you must take the car for service at a convenient time for you. If the vehicle does not tell you what repairs need to be done, refer to your vehicle owner's manual for specific information about your vehicle model and what the light means.

After repairs are completed, a reset procedure is usually required to turn off the lights. On most vehicles, there should be a way to perform the reset procedure using just the key and without any special equipment or tools. The procedure may be listed in your vehicle's owner's manual, or you can look it up online to find the exact procedure.

Is it safe to drive when the service indicator light is on?

While this should not affect your vehicle's handling, prolonged driving with the lights on will cause excessive engine wear. Failure to change oil, especially oil, will seriously shorten the life of your engine. Engines are expensive, so keep your wallet full by getting your car serviced regularly.
